Output e6668e1e1aa13c8b4bf3deef23d3bb17ac70f66965308e384f4e8f27f2da112e:1

value
9843154
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 d437385e6787a41a41596f8f475ca46035385276 OP_EQUALVERIFY OP_CHECKSIG
address
1LM6QSBURzKzMCzo4krYoBzmX5hVaYCMEP
transaction
e6668e1e1aa13c8b4bf3deef23d3bb17ac70f66965308e384f4e8f27f2da112e
confirmations
287395
spent
true